Italy will play against Austria in the round of 16 of Euro 2020. The match between these two teams will be played at the Wembley stadium in London. The Azzurri, therefore, will leave Rome after the group stage that saw them win at the Olimpico against Turkey, Switzerland and Wales without conceding a single goal. The group wanted by the coach Mancini is more and more united and the moments off the pitch show it: public opinion has rarely supported the national team as in this moment also because the Italy of the “Mancio” is a team that has fun and has fun and the former Inter coach was able to convey that change of pace that was needed after the flops of the previous management.

As mentioned, Italy closed the first phase with full points and in the last match, last Sunday’s match against Wales, they won 1-0 with a goal by Matteo Pessina at the end of a match in which the ct wanted to give vent to a large turnover by confirming that the players of this national team are well interchangeable with each other and can all be considered owners. So far, among other things, 25 of the 26 players in the squad have played in Italy. Mancini will be spoiled for choice also for the match against Austria and this is certainly an advantage. The insiders expected Ukraine as an opponent of the Azzurri and instead Shevchenko’s team fell in the last meeting with the eleven coached by the German Franco Foda: to resolve the dispute only one goal that bears the signature of Christoph Baumgartner, midfielder who plays in the German Bundesliga with the Hoffenheim shirt. Previously, in the other two group matches, Austria had won 3-1 against Macedonia and then lost to the Netherlands 2-0.

Austria has already broken two records in this edition of the European Championships because they had never won a single match before and, consequently, had never qualified for the round of 16. Only 2 of the 26 called up by Foda play in the local championship. The force majeure (21 players) plays in Germany and Italy will have to be careful not to underestimate a team that some gave eliminated on the eve or otherwise at stake to qualify among the best third. Italy, as mentioned, is in a great moment: the blue team has joined a historical representative, that of Vittorio Pozzo who, like the current one, 82 years ago obtained 30 consecutive useful results. Furthermore, the Azzurri have won 11 games without conceding a goal and Mr. Mancini said he wanted to return to London after this match to play the semifinal and final.

Italy and Austria have already faced each other 35 times in history. The first was on 22 December 1912 with an Austrian 1-3 win in Genoa and the last on 20 August 2008 with a 2-2 draw in Nice, France. Italy has an advantage in direct comparisons, above all thanks to the results obtained from 1962 to today. In fact, we must go back to 1960 to find the last victory of the Austrians: it was December 10 and in a friendly match played in Naples they won 1-2.

Italy have won the last 11 games played without conceding a single goal.

Italy is unbeaten in 30 consecutive games across all competitions, with 25 wins and 5 draws.

Italy are unbeaten in 13 consecutive games against Austria with 10 wins and 3 draws.

Austria scored at least 1 goal in only 2 of their last 6 matches and did so in the two games they won at Euro 2020.

Italy have scored at least 1 goal for Austria in 25 of their last 26 direct matches.
